How to Verify a UKGC Licence in the Public Register
Every operator on this list must hold a valid licence from the UK Gambling Commission. You can verify this yourself in under two minutes. Visit the Gambling Commission’s public register at gamblingcommission.gov.uk and search for the business name. For example, William Hill operates under WHG (International) Limited, account number 39225. MrQ is licensed to Lindar Media Ltd. If a site claims to be the top-rated no wagering bingo site uk real but you cannot find its licence, do not deposit. Offshore operators don’t fall under UKGC jurisdiction, meaning no GamStop integration, no IBAS dispute resolution, and no mandatory safer gambling tools. Always check before you commit.
The register also shows licence status (current, suspended, or revoked), key personnel, and any regulatory actions. This is your first line of defence against rogue operators.

The Myth of ‘Hot’ and ‘Cold’ Machines
A common gambling myth is that a slot machine that has not paid out in hours is ‘due’ for a win. This is statistically wrong. Modern slot RNGs (random number generators) are tested by labs like eCOGRA and iTech Labs to ensure each spin is independent. A machine with a 96% RTP has a 4% house edge on every spin, regardless of previous outcomes. The idea of a ‘hot streak’ is confirmation bias. You remember the wins and forget the losses. Understanding this helps you avoid chasing losses, especially on bonus funds where wagering requirements can amplify the damage.
This myth is particularly dangerous with wager-free offers. Players think they can ‘ride a hot machine’ and turn a £10 bonus into hundreds. In reality, variance works both ways. You might win, but you might also lose the entire bonus in a few spins. Treat each spin as an independent event, and never chase.

Disputes and Complaints: Your Escalation Path
If a dispute arises with a UKGC-licensed operator, your first step is the casino’s internal complaints process. Most sites have a dedicated email or live chat for complaints. If they don’t resolve the issue within 8 weeks, you can escalate to an Alternative Dispute Resolution (ADR) provider. The primary ADR for UK casinos is IBAS (ibas-uk.com). IBAS reviews the evidence and issues a binding decision. If the operator refuses to comply, you can report them to the UKGC, which may revoke their licence. Always keep screenshots of bonus terms, chat logs, and transaction records. This evidence is crucial for a successful dispute. Also read: best no wagering casino bonuses.
For wager-free offers, disputes are rare because the terms are simple. But if a site refuses to pay out winnings from free spins, the ADR process is your recourse. Never deposit at an unlicensed site, as you have no legal protection.
